2. Product Parameters
Parameter | Details |
---|---|
Supply Voltage | 24V DC (±10%) |
Current Consumption | Approximately 200mA under normal operation |
Interface Types | Digital Input: Multiple channels (e.g., 16 channels), accepting standard digital signals Digital Output: Multiple channels (e.g., 12 channels), capable of driving loads up to 1A per channel Analog Input: 4 channels, accepting 0 – 10V or 4 – 20mA input signals Communication Interfaces: Ethernet for high – speed data transfer, RS – 485 for serial communication |
Compatibility | Compatible with many PLC systems from the same brand series, with some limited compatibility with other systems via proper adapters |
Operating Temperature | – 10°C to 55°C |
Humidity Range | 10% – 90% non – condensing |

6. Selection Suggestions
- Compatibility: Ensure that your existing PLC system is from the same brand series or has the necessary compatibility with the 1C31122G01. Check the communication protocols, voltage requirements, and interface types of your current setup. If you plan to expand or upgrade your system in the future, consider the long – term compatibility as well.
- Installation Environment: Take into account the operating temperature and humidity of the installation location. If the environment is close to the extreme limits of the specified range, proper measures like cooling, heating, or humidity control may be required. Also, be aware of potential electromagnetic interference and ensure proper shielding.
- Budget: While the 1C31122G01 offers high – quality performance, compare its cost with your budget. Consider the long – term cost – effectiveness, including potential savings from reduced production downtime, increased efficiency, and lower maintenance costs.
7. Precautions
- Installation: Follow the detailed installation instructions provided by the manufacturer. Ensure proper grounding to prevent electrical interference. When connecting the input and output interfaces, make sure the connections are secure to avoid signal loss or incorrect operation.
- Safety: Before any installation, maintenance, or repair work, turn off the power supply to avoid the risk of electric shock.
- Maintenance: Regularly inspect the 1C31122G01 for any signs of physical damage, overheating, or loose connections. Clean the component to remove dust and debris. Check for software updates provided by the manufacturer to keep the component operating at its optimal performance.
